Law360, New York ( December 11, 2014, 10:27 AM EST) -- In 2014, the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services released two new sources of data that are intended to increase transparency related to federal payments to physicians. They also, however, present a risk of being used by whistleblowers and attorneys to support qui tam lawsuits alleging violations of the False Claims Act (FCA), the Anti-Kickback Act or the Physician Self-Referral Law, commonly called the Stark Law....
